The industrial landscape for video display racks and structural metal framing is undergoing a massive transformation worldwide. Historically, display shelving was considered a static, mechanical asset. Today, with the rapid acceleration of omnichannel retail, interactive POS (Point of Sale) screens, smart logistics, and high-density warehousing systems, display racks are vital components of interactive spaces. Whether storing heavy goods in automated warehouses or featuring high-end digital media devices at retail store frontages, modern racking solutions must deliver both safety and aesthetic excellence.
In highly industrialized sectors, precision engineering controls the design language. Metal racks are no longer basic shelving; they are dynamic, modular fixtures integrated with seismic calculations, high-grade structural alloys, and advanced protective surface finishes. European and North American guidelines, such as the AS4084 and OSHA standards, strictly enforce structural integrity parameters. These structural calculations dictate raw material grades, weld quality, dynamic and static load deflections, and seismic response characteristics. Manufacturers targeting global industries must continuously innovate to balance high structural load capacities with lightweight modular layouts.

The display rack industry is shifting from static steel frames to intelligent, interconnected hardware nodes. Over the next five years, integration with IoT (Internet of Things) technologies will reshape storage design. Future display systems will incorporate digital electronics, including smart LED display interfaces, built-in weight sensors for inventory tracking, and electronic shelf label (ESL) mounts. These technologies optimize spatial workflows, automatically updates pricing, and tracks inventory levels in real-time, reducing operational overhead.
On the mechanical side, progress centers on structural alloy development and advanced rust prevention coatings. The industry is moving from standard carbon steel profiles to high-strength micro-alloyed materials. These materials maintain structural capacity with thinner cross-sections, lowering material costs and freight weight. In finishing, traditional liquid spray lines are being replaced by high-durability electrostatic thermosetting powder coatings. These green coatings offer resistance to mechanical impact, chemicals, and moisture, protecting structural elements in challenging commercial environments.
